In application of wireless sensor network, the position information of sensor node is crucial within life cycle in the whole network. In order to design algorithm of node positioning with high-efficiency, high-precision and low-consumption, this paper puts forward using the encryption algorithm of space control node originally applied in field of engineering measurement, by using SDI algorithm ( space and distance intersection algorithm) as three-dimensional position algorithm used in system to achieve three-dimensional automatic positioning calculation of distributed nodes. Test proves that this kind of algorithm has better positioning nature and higher precision; it is used as three-dimensional positioning because it has good engineering application value.
